Broadband, High-Performance Couplers with Dielectric Overlays for Microwave Integrated-Circuit Applications.
Abstract
A systematic design approach is used to develop a class of high-performance, broadband, directional couplers for microwave integrated-circuit application. The couplers are characterized by two asymmetric quarter-wavelength coupling sections covered by dielectric overlays. All design parameters of these couplers, except the overlay thickness, are determined by computer analysis. This approach, which minimizes the empirical operations and improves the predictability and repeatability, results in a coupler design suitable for integrated systems production. The design, fabrication, and evaluation of 6-, 10-, and 20-dB directional couplers is presented. The measured and predicted performance characteristics of these couplers compare well and demonstrate the use of this systematic coupler-design approach. Sufficient design detail and discussion is included to permit reproduction of these dielectric-overlay couplers.
